2025 New England Patriots Results
The New England Patriots of the National Football League ended the 2025 season with a record of 14 wins and 3 losses, in the NFL's East Division of the American Football Conference.
The Patriots piled up points with 490 points, and the solid defense allowed 320. Drake Maye triggered the aerial attack, throwing for 4,394 yards. Stefon Diggs paced pass catchers, catching 85 passes for 1,013 yards. Hunter Henry provided receiving help, too.
TreVeyon Henderson rushed for a team-best 911 yards for New England.
Jaylinn Hawkins intercepted 4 errant tosses from the opposition. Harold Landry sacked opposing passers 8.5 times.
